Tylertown, MS

Hidden Springs RV Resort

101 RV Sites, 3 Cabins, 1 Onsite RV/Trailer

Hidden Springs Resort, a captivating 127-acre wooded retreat, invites you to experience the wonders of nature along the scenic Bogue Chitto River, one of Mississippi's most pristine and beloved recreation areas. Surrounded by red and white oaks, elm, and magnolia trees, our diverse sites cater to rustic tenting, luxury RVs, and everything in between, amid abundant wildlife like deer, turkey, squirrels, and raccoons. The Bogue Chitto River provides an array of water adventures, from canoeing and tubing to fishing for bass, bream, crappie, and catfish. Hikers, bikers, and even equestrians can find an escape into nature along the 44-mile Longleaf Trace trail, running right through town and even following a portion of the Mississippi Central Railroad Line. Sports enthusiasts can enjoy a game of basketball or a tennis match, while the two crystal-clear cool swimming pools and spring-fed creek offer many more refreshing activities. For a tranquil pace, savor moments of relaxation amidst the gentle chorus of owls and bullfrogs, their symphony complemented by the dance of fireflies in the night. Whether passing through or seeking a prolonged escape, our premier Mississippi RV park welcomes you year-round with tent camping under starlit skies, RV getaways, or cozy riverside cabins. Foley, AL

Unhitched Foley

135 RV Sites

If you’re headed for Alabama’s coast, Unhitched Foley (formerly Johnny’s Lakeside RV Resort) is where the vacation really starts. Just a short drive from the white sand beaches of Gulf Shores, this laid-back resort packs in the fun without overcomplicating things. Whether you’re rolling in with your RV, staying in a tiny home cabin, or renting a camper, there’s room to relax and enjoy the ride. The onsite waterpark’s a hit with families—three slides, a lazy river, and space to cool off after a day in the sun. There’s a stocked lake for fishing, a dog park for your four-legged travel buddies, and a low-key lounge for catching your breath. When you’re ready to explore, Graham Creek Nature Preserve offers shaded trails and kayak access just minutes away. When you’re ready to venture out, downtown Foley has plenty worth exploring. The Foley Railroad Museum & Model Train Exhibit is a fun stop for all ages, with historic train cars and an impressive miniature setup that runs the length of the room. On weekends, the Foley Farmers & Fishermen’s Market sets up just a few blocks away—expect Gulf seafood, fresh produce, and a solid mix of local vendors and live music. If you’re visiting in the fall, the Gulf Shores Shrimp Fest brings big crowds and even bigger flavors down by the beach. For a quieter pace, Gulf State Park offers miles of boardwalks, biking trails, and coastal views, while Bon Secour National Wildlife Refuge gives you a chance to spot shorebirds and take a break from the buzz.
